DISCUSSION:
The Agricultural Commissioner's Office receives annual subventions from CDFA to offset the local costs of enforcing certain state-mandated programs. On Nov. 5, 2024, your Board approved Cooperative Agreement No. 24-0338-24-SF which provides funding to Humboldt County for the Sudden Oak Mortality Regulatory Program. The amendment before your Board today increases the funding provided through Cooperative Agreement No. 24-0388-024-SF by $5,100. The new total of the agreement is not to exceed $36,791.49. All other terms and conditions of the original agreement shall remain the same.
